Washington County's financial condition compares more than favorably with thostateat larev. This is some consolation, anyway, in this era af hi:h taxation. IVath removed a man of ex. ee'lent parts when John Milne was taken. He was the personi fication of honor and integrity, and leaves a name highly honor ed in the Oregon commercial world. V ior at i' -I u' I, 'U! :i e a". Senator I.ano has joined with Senator Chamberlain in tijjhtinji the repeal of free tolls for Amer ican co'astwise shippinjr. This is the logical jnisition. Americans build the canal, pay for it. and American prinlucts consigned to American ports should have no restriction in the way of tolls. Senator Chamberlain is riht. 3TTW.YfcVji ! ur(j tu, platform was rijiht. It; It I OREGON ELECTRIC Round Trip Fares to PORTLAND ROSE FESTIVAL (Tickets sold from all stations. Mrs. E. G. Cov. of Oak Park, departed yesterday for Walla Walla for a few days visit with her daughter, Mrs. N. A. Hawk. B after which she win visit wun relatives at Sheridan. Indiana, Dr. J.P. Tamu'sie was elected president of the U. of O. Alumni of the Medical Association, at a meeting in Portland this week. L. M. Hesse, of Scholls, was a city caller yesterday.
